1. Bath – Historic Charm & Relaxing Spa Days

If you love beautiful Georgian streets, quaint cafés, and a touch of luxury, Bath is the perfect escape. It’s just 90 minutes from London by train, making it an ideal last-minute getaway.

Things to do:

  • Wander through the stunning Royal Crescent and Pulteney Bridge.
  • Relax at Thermae Bath Spa, where you can soak in a rooftop thermal pool.
  • Visit the famous Roman Baths and pretend you’ve stepped back in time.

Budget Tip: Grab a lunch deal at Sally Lunn’s Historic Eating House and explore the city on foot to save money on attractions.

2. Brighton – A Classic Seaside Escape

Brighton is always a good idea—especially if you’re after vibrant street art, beachside strolls, and independent boutiques. Just an hour by train, it’s the ultimate quick getaway.

Things to do:

  • Walk along the Brighton Pier and try some classic fish and chips.
  • Wander through The Lanes for quirky shops and hidden coffee spots.
  • Chill out on the pebbled Brighton Beach with an ice cream in hand.

Budget Tip: Visit the Brighton Pavilion Gardens for a picnic instead of splurging on seafront restaurants.

3. The Cotswolds – Cosy Countryside Bliss

If you dream of chocolate-box villages, rolling hills, and cosy pub fires, the Cotswolds is the perfect countryside retreat.

Things to do:

  • Stroll through the beautiful villages of Bourton-on-the-Water and Stow-on-the-Wold.
  • Hike the Cotswold Way for stunning panoramic views.
  • Enjoy a classic Sunday roast in a country pub (The Wild Rabbit is a favourite!).

Budget Tip: Stay in a charming B&B rather than a boutique hotel—many offer breakfast included, saving you extra costs.

4. Cambridge – Punting, History & Riverside Walks

For a weekend filled with historic beauty and riverside relaxation, Cambridge is a must. It’s only 50 minutes from London by train and offers a mix of culture, food, and nature.

Things to do:

  • Go punting on the River Cam for a unique view of the city.
  • Visit the famous King’s College Chapel and explore the university grounds.
  • Enjoy a drink at The Eagle, the pub where DNA was discovered!

Budget Tip: Self-punting is much cheaper than a guided tour and just as fun.
